tp钱包开发者模式使用指南:全面解读与实操技巧
在当前快速发展的区块链和加密货币环境中,TP(TokenPocket)钱包作为一款多功能数字资产管理工具,逐渐被越来越多的用户所青睐。TP钱包不仅支持多种主流数字货币的存储和交易,同时还为开发者提供了丰富的功能和模式,以便他们在开发及测试区块链应用时进行使用。本文将详细介绍TP钱包的开发者模式的使用方法,并解答几个常见的相关问题,帮助开发者和用户更轻松地使用这一强大的工具。
一、什么是TP钱包的开发者模式?
TP钱包的开发者模式是一种特殊的功能设置,旨在为开发人员提供一个更为开放和灵活的环境,以便他们可以测试和开发与区块链相关的应用程序和智能合约。在开发者模式下,用户可以访问一些外部API接口,进行更高级的设置和操作,获取实时数据,以及调试自己创建的应用程序。
这个模式特别适合那些希望在区块链生态系统中创新和自定义解决方案的开发者。通过这一模式,开发者可以直接与区块链进行交互,修改和发送交易,因此在进行合约开发或DApp(去中心化应用)测试时,使用开发者模式将大大提高其工作效率和操作的灵活性。
二、如何开启TP钱包的开发者模式?
开启TP钱包的开发者模式并不复杂,以下是详细的步骤:
首先,确保您已经下载并安装了最新版本的TP钱包应用程序。可以通过应用商店(如Apple Store或Google Play)获取。
安装完成后,打开TP钱包应用,并使用您的钱包地址登录。如果您还没有钱包地址,请按照提示创建一个新的钱包。
登录后,找到“设置”选项,通常位于应用的右下角或侧边栏中。
在设置菜单中,寻找“开发者选项”或“开发者模式”这一项。
点击进入后,您将看到一个开关,用于启用开发者模式。将开关切换到“开启”状态。
完成后,您的TP钱包便已成功开启开发者模式,您可以在此模式下进行相关的开发和测试操作。
三、TP钱包开发者模式的主要功能
TP钱包的开发者模式提供了多种功能,方便开发者开展区块链应用的测试和开发工作:
测试网络支持:开发者可接入各大主流公链的测试网络,如Ethereum、Binance Smart Chain等,这样可以在不影响真实资产的情况下进行测试。
调用API接口:提供对各种API接口的访问,便于开发者获取链上的实时数据,对智能合约进行操作。
调试和错误跟踪:在开发和测试过程中,可能会遇到一些问题,开发者可以通过调试工具来跟踪和解决这些问题。
资产管理功能:在开发者模式下,可以管理多种类型的数字资产,查看资产状态及交易记录。
四、常见问题解答
1. TP钱包开发者模式是否适合非开发者使用?
虽然TP钱包的开发者模式主要是为开发者准备的,但非开发者在一定条件下也可以尝试使用。一方面,打开开发者模式后,用户可以获得比普通用户更多的控制权,例如更透明的交易费用、潜在的资产管理能力等;另一方面,如果用户对区块链和加密货币有较深入的理解,并具备一定的技术背景,也能够从中获取很多有用的技能和知识。然而,对于新手用户来说,建议在全面了解和掌握TP钱包的基本功能后,再逐渐尝试开发者模式,以免因误操作造成不必要的损失。
2. 如何通过TP钱包进行智能合约的部署?
在TP钱包的开发者模式中,用户可以方便地访问和部署智能合约。具体步骤如下:
首先,确保您在TP钱包中已经打开开发者模式,并连接到您要部署合约的区块链网络(如Ethereum主网或测试网)。
准备好您的智能合约代码,这些代码通常以Solidity语言编写,确保代码经过充分测试,以防在部署后出现问题。
在TP钱包的开发者界面中,找到“部署合约”选项,并将您的代码粘贴到相应的位置。
设定合约的一些参数,例如初始投资、支付的Gas费用等。
点击“确认部署”按钮,TP钱包将显示确认信息,仔细检查后确认无误便可提交请求。合约部署成功后,您将获得合约的地址,可以用于后续的调用和操作。
3. 开发者模式会对TP钱包的安全性产生影响吗?
开启TP钱包的开发者模式确实可能对安全性产生影响,主要体现在以下几个方面:
增加攻击面:一旦开发者模式开启,攻击者可能会利用已知的漏洞或未的接口进行攻击,因此需确保您的开发逻辑和代码没有安全隐患。
数据泄露风险:如果不注意防范,用户在调试智能合约时,有可能无意中泄露敏感信息或私钥,给攻击者可乘之机。
谨慎处理私钥:无论在开发者模式还是普通使用中,用户都切忌将私钥暴露于任何第三方,保证私钥和助记词的安全性是最重要的。
因此,在使用开发者模式时,务必要保持高度的警惕,做好充足的安全措施,以确保资金和资产的安全。
4. TP钱包的开发者模式与其他钱包的开发者模式相比,有什么区别?
TP钱包的开发者模式与其他钱包的开发者模式相比,具有自身的特点和优势:
界面友好:相较于某些仅面向专业开发者的钱包,TP钱包在用户界面上设计得更为友好,方便用户操作。
多链支持:TP钱包支持多个区块链,通过开发者模式开发者可以同时操控不同链上的资产和合约,而这一点可能在某些钱包中并不容易实现。
丰富的API接口:TP钱包提供了更为丰富的API接口,便于开发者在创建和调试自己的应用程序时,有更加灵活的选择。
综上所述,TP钱包的开发者模式具有更为广泛的适用性,无论是初学者还是经验丰富的开发者都能在其中找到对应的功能与服务。
总结来说,TP钱包的开发者模式为开发者和资深用户提供了一个强大的工具,帮助他们在区块链的世界中发挥更大的作用。通过对其功能的深入了解和使用,您可以更有效地进行开发、测试和操作,实现自己的区块链梦想。